Revolutionizing Healthcare: How Telehealth Innovation is Changing the Game

Telehealth is changing the way healthcare is delivered

Telehealth is a game-changing technology that is transforming the healthcare industry. By using telecommunication technology, healthcare professionals can deliver medical services remotely, improving access to care for patients.

Convenience and accessibility for patients

Patients no longer have to wait in long queues or travel long distances to see a doctor. With telehealth, patients can schedule virtual appointments from the comfort of their own homes. This saves time and money, making healthcare more accessible to those who need it.

Improved efficiency for healthcare providers

Telehealth allows healthcare providers to see more patients in less time. With virtual appointments, doctors can efficiently diagnose and treat patients without the need for in-person visits. This improves overall efficiency in healthcare delivery.

Cost-effectiveness for patients and providers

Telehealth reduces the costs associated with traditional healthcare visits. Patients save money on transportation and parking fees, while healthcare providers save on overhead costs. This makes healthcare more affordable and accessible to a wider range of patients.

Enhanced patient outcomes

Studies have shown that telehealth can result in improved patient outcomes. By providing timely access to care, patients are more likely to follow their treatment plans and experience better health outcomes. Telehealth also allows for better communication between patients and healthcare providers, leading to more personalized care.
